The Coffee Experiment

Well, my mom and Aunts are here visiting and for preparation I thought I'd be clever and buy one of those single serving coffee machines. That way each one could have whatever flavor coffee they wanted in the morning. Being that they are all quite independant women, I thought this would be an excellent idea. I went out and bought the Braun Tassimo single serve machine. I was a little disappointed in that at Target they only had 1 kind of coffee and one tea, but thought I could pick up more somewhere else. We tried the machine and it has wonderful coffee with excellent brew control, i.e. each person can really tailor the strength of their brew to their tastes.

However, it only had one kind of coffee and I couldn't really find any others. So I decided to go back and return it and get the Phillips Senseo single serve which seemed to have coffee everywhere and all different flavors. Well last night we tried that machine. Everyone agreed that the coffee tasted funny, burnt even. We tried to make cup after cup trying to change things up, and each time they said the coffee just tasted bad. Not too strong, not too weak, just bad tasting coffee. So, guess where I'm going today......back to Target to return the damn thing.

It was fun while it lasted, I'm borrowing a regular old filter coffee pot from my friend and buying regular old coffee at the store.........perhaps I'll pick up a flavored creamer......
The moral of the story? If you're going to buy a single serve coffee machine, buy the Braun Tassimo, it's a great idea. And the real moral, if it works, just don't try to make it better, just use it!
